Boarder Guards abort attempts to smuggle 722kg of narcotics
AMMONNEWS - Border Guards foiled an attempt early Thursday to smuggle a large amount of narcotics through a vehicle and a motorbike that were spotted speeding towards the Jordanian border from Syria, according to a military source at the General Headquarters of the Jordan Armed Forces-Army.
'The Border Guards applied the rules of engagement, damaged the vehicle and the motorbike and seriously injured on of the persons involved in the smuggling attempt, the source said, adding that the other smugglers fled back to Syria.
The source said that the Jordan Armed Forces will not tolerate anyone trying to harm the security of the homeland.
